Academic Impacts Of Intergenerational Trauma: Assessing The Relationship Between Ace Scores Of Parents And The Language And Literacy Development Of Their Elementary-Aged Children, Paige Lee Banaszak Jul 2023

Academic Impacts Of Intergenerational Trauma: Assessing The Relationship Between Ace Scores Of Parents And The Language And Literacy Development Of Their Elementary-Aged Children, Paige Lee Banaszak

Theses and Dissertations

This paper contributes to the current literature by investigating factors that may contribute to language and literacy difficulty among children, to support the future development of effective intervention techniques. The data analyzed in this paper was collected from children and families participating in Reach Every Reader, a research study currently being conducted to improve literacy outcomes in the U.S. by developing a computer-adaptive screening assessment tool to identify children at risk for language and literacy difficulties early in their educational development. Audiological Management Of Children With Down Syndrome: A Toolkit For Caregivers, Natalie Lisiewicz Jun 2023

Audiological Management Of Children With Down Syndrome: A Toolkit For Caregivers, Natalie Lisiewicz

Dissertations, Theses, and Capstone Projects

Children with Down syndrome may have multiple medical co-morbidities. This can result in an overwhelming number of medical appointments and information for caregivers to keep track of. Middle ear dysfunction, among other otologic abnormalities, is common in the Down syndrome population, and the presence of these conditions will result in referrals to an audiologist to monitor hearing sensitivity. While hearing may not be the most pressing concern as compared to a possible life-threatening condition such as a heart defect, it is still a crucial factor in a child’s overall development.
